Understanding Android Emulator for iOS: The Reality Check
An Android emulator for iOS is software that attempts to simulate the Android operating system on your iPhone or iPad. However, there's a critical distinction: there is no true, native Android emulator that runs directly on iOS devices. What exists are cloud-based solutions, remote streaming services, and web-based simulators that provide Android-like experiences through different technical approaches.
iOS's architecture fundamentally prevents full Android emulation. Apple's security model, sandboxing restrictions, and App Store policies create insurmountable barriers for traditional emulation. Understanding these limitations helps you choose the right solution for your specific needs.
Why True Android Emulator for iOS Is Impossible: Technical Deep Dive
Kernel Architecture Differences
Android runs on a Linux-based kernel, while iOS uses Darwin (based on BSD Unix). These fundamentally different kernels mean Android apps compiled for ARM or x86 processors cannot execute natively on iOS. An emulator would need to translate Linux system calls to Darwin equivalents in real-time, which is computationally prohibitive and blocked by iOS security.
Sandbox Restrictions
Every iOS app runs in a strict sandbox that prevents access to system-level resources. Android emulation requires kernel-level access, unrestricted file system operations, and the ability to execute dynamic code—all of which iOS sandboxes explicitly prevent.
JIT Compilation Ban
Android apps rely heavily on Just-In-Time (JIT) compilation for performance. iOS prohibits JIT compilation for App Store apps, allowing it only for Safari's JavaScript engine. This means Android's Dalvik or ART runtime cannot function on iOS.
Hardware Virtualization Block
True emulation requires hardware virtualization support. iOS blocks all virtualization APIs, preventing apps from creating virtual machines or running guest operating systems. Even if an app could bypass sandbox restrictions, it cannot access the hardware virtualization features needed for emulation.
App Store Policy Restrictions
Apple's App Store guidelines explicitly prohibit apps that interpret or execute code from external sources. This policy prevents any legitimate emulator from being distributed through official channels, forcing users toward cloud-based or web-based alternatives.
Top Best Android Emulators for iOS: Comprehensive Reviews
While true emulation isn't possible, several Android emulator for iOS solutions provide Android-like functionality on iOS devices. Here's an extensive, in-depth look at the best Android emulators for iOS available in 2026, including cloud-based, remote desktop, and browser-based solutions:
1. TestMu AI (Formerly LambdaTest)
TestMu AI offers a cloud-based Android emulator platform accessible from iOS browsers. It provides over 500 Android emulator configurations, making it ideal for app testing and development workflows.
Key Features:
- Real-time testing on 500+ Android emulator configurations
- Automation testing integration with Appium and Espresso
- Geolocation testing across 170+ global locations
- Network throttling to simulate 4G, 5G, and other conditions
- UI Inspector for debugging and element inspection
- Quick APK, AAB, and IPA file uploads
- Accessible from any iOS browser without installation
Best For:
App developers, QA testers, and teams needing comprehensive Android testing capabilities without owning physical devices.
Limitations:
Requires stable internet connection, latency may affect real-time interactions, not suitable for gaming due to streaming delays.
2. Redfinger Cloud Phone
Redfinger provides a cloud-hosted virtual Android device that runs 24/7, accessible from iOS devices through a web interface or app. It's designed for users who need persistent Android access without impacting their iOS device's performance.
Key Features:
- Always-on cloud Android environment
- Multi-device access (iOS, Android, Windows, Web)
- Multiple app and account management
- VIP and XVIP subscription tiers
- No local storage or performance impact on iOS device
- Continuous operation even when iOS device is offline
Best For:
Users needing persistent Android access for apps, games, or automation tasks that require 24/7 operation.
Limitations:
Subscription-based service, requires internet connection, may have latency issues for real-time gaming.

How to Choose the Right Android Emulator for iOS
For App Development and Testing
If you're developing or testing Android apps, cloud-based Android emulators for iOS like TestMu AI or BrowserStack are your best options. They provide access to multiple Android configurations, automation testing capabilities, and don't require maintaining physical devices. These platforms offer the most comprehensive testing environments accessible from iOS browsers.
For Gaming
For Android gaming on iOS, cloud gaming services like BlueStacks X provide the easiest access. If you have a PC or Mac, remote desktop solutions accessing LDPlayer or MuMu Player offer better performance and game compatibility. However, expect some latency with any cloud-based Android emulator for iOS solution.
For Persistent Android Access
If you need Android apps running 24/7 or managing multiple accounts, cloud virtual devices like Redfinger are ideal Android emulators for iOS. They run continuously in the cloud, don't drain your iOS device's battery, and provide persistent access to Android apps.
For Quick Previews and Demos
Browser-based Android emulator for iOS simulators like Appetize are perfect for quick app previews, demos, or UI testing. They require no installation and can be accessed instantly from any iOS browser.
Security Considerations for Android Emulators for iOS
When using Android emulator for iOS solutions, security should be your top priority. Here are essential considerations:
Avoid Jailbreaking
Never jailbreak your iOS device to install emulators. Jailbreaking voids your warranty, exposes your device to security vulnerabilities, and violates Apple's terms of service. Legitimate cloud-based solutions don't require jailbreaking.
Verify Platform Legitimacy
Only use reputable, well-established platforms. Avoid downloading IPA files from unknown sources or installing apps outside the App Store. Research platforms thoroughly, check user reviews, and verify they comply with Apple's guidelines.
Protect Your Data
When using cloud-based solutions, be aware that your data may be processed on remote servers. Review privacy policies, use strong passwords, enable two-factor authentication where available, and avoid entering sensitive information unless necessary.
Network Security
Use secure Wi-Fi networks when accessing cloud emulators. Avoid public Wi-Fi for sensitive operations. Consider using a VPN if accessing from untrusted networks.
Performance Optimization for Android Emulator for iOS
Network Optimization
Cloud-based solutions depend heavily on network quality. Use Wi-Fi instead of cellular data when possible, ensure stable connections, and consider network speed requirements before choosing a solution. Latency-sensitive activities like gaming require low-latency connections.
Browser Selection
For browser-based solutions, use Safari or Chrome on iOS for best compatibility. Keep browsers updated to ensure optimal performance and security features.
Device Resources
While cloud solutions don't heavily tax your iOS device, ensure sufficient battery life and close unnecessary apps when using resource-intensive remote desktop connections.

Troubleshooting Android Emulator for iOS Issues
High Latency or Lag
Cloud-based solutions may experience latency. Ensure stable internet connection, use Wi-Fi instead of cellular, close bandwidth-intensive apps, and consider solutions with servers closer to your location.
Connection Drops
Frequent disconnections may indicate network instability. Check your internet connection, restart your router, or try a different network. Some platforms offer reconnection features—enable them if available.
App Compatibility Issues
Not all Android apps work perfectly in cloud or remote environments. Some apps detect emulation and may restrict functionality. Check platform compatibility lists and user forums for known issues.
Performance Degradation
If using remote desktop solutions, ensure your PC or Mac has sufficient resources. Close unnecessary applications, update graphics drivers, and allocate adequate RAM to the emulator.

Can I install APK files directly on iOS using an Android emulator for iOS?
No. iOS cannot execute APK files under any circumstances. APKs are compiled for Android's runtime and are incompatible with iOS. The best Android emulators for iOS that allow APK installation process them on remote Android environments, not on your iOS device.
Do I need to jailbreak my iPhone to use Android emulators for iOS?
No. Legitimate cloud-based Android emulators for iOS don't require jailbreaking. Avoid any Android emulator for iOS solution that requires jailbreaking, as it voids your warranty and creates security risks.
Which Android emulator for iOS offers the best performance for gaming?
Remote desktop solutions accessing PC-based emulators like LDPlayer or MuMu Player typically offer the best gaming performance among Android emulators for iOS. Cloud gaming services like BlueStacks X provide easier access but may have latency limitations.
Are cloud-based Android emulators for iOS safe to use?
Reputable cloud platforms like TestMu AI, BrowserStack, and Redfinger are safe Android emulators for iOS when used properly. Always use official platforms, review privacy policies, and avoid entering sensitive information unnecessarily.
Can I use Android emulators for iOS offline?
Most cloud-based Android emulators for iOS require internet connectivity. Some remote desktop Android emulator for iOS solutions may work offline if your PC/Mac remains connected, but cloud services need active internet connections.
Will using Android emulators for iOS affect my device's performance?
Cloud-based Android emulators for iOS have minimal impact since processing happens on remote servers. Remote desktop Android emulator for iOS connections may use more battery and network resources, but shouldn't significantly degrade iOS device performance.
How much do Android emulators for iOS cost?
Costs for Android emulators for iOS vary widely. Some platforms offer free tiers with limitations, while professional Android emulator for iOS solutions range from $20-$200+ monthly. Cloud gaming services often use freemium models with premium subscriptions.
